    Regarding the types of high and low temperature test chambers, there are several common types. First of all, there is a constant temperature test chamber, which can maintain a constant temperature within a certain temperature range. This chamber is suitable for applications that require long-term testing at specific temperatures, such as thermal stability testing of materials or performance testing of electronic products.

    In addition, there is a temperature cycling test chamber, which can be cyclic in different temperature ranges. This type of test chamber is often used to simulate the operating environment of the product at extreme temperatures, and is used to test the stability and resistance of the product to temperature changes.

    In addition, there are damp heat test chambers, which combine high temperature and high humidity test conditions. This kind of test chamber can simulate a hot and humid environment, and is used to test the performance of the product in a high temperature and high humidity environment, such as heat resistance, moisture resistance, etc.

    There are also some other special types of high and low temperature test boxes, such as low temperature test box, high temperature test box, vacuum test box, etc. Each chamber has its own specific application area and testing requirements.

    High and low temperature test chamber function:

    The high and low temperature test chamber is a detection and test equipment that can simulate the temperature change law in the atmospheric environment, mainly for the performance indicators of electrical, electronic products, and their components and other materials in the high temperature and low temperature comprehensive environment, so as to determine the quality of the production and source products and improve the design!

    At present, the high and low temperature test chamber is mainly divided into two types: alternating test chamber and damp heat test chamber

    The damp heat test chamber is a humid heat system based on temperature, so that the equipment can do the humidity test at the same time as the temperature, and the normal test effect can be close to the natural climate environment, making the test more accurate!

    The alternating test chamber means that the temperature, humidity and time that need to be done can be set in the instrument parameters at one time, and the test chamber will simulate the internal environment according to the setting to test the product, so that a variety of parameters and a variety of changes of complex tests can simulate a worse natural climate, thereby improving the reliability of the test samples!

    Many customers will not be able to distinguish the difference between high and low temperature test chamber and high and low temperature alternating test chamber when purchasing equipment, and what is the difference between high and low temperature test chamber and high and low temperature alternating test chamber?

    The main difference between the high and low temperature test chamber and the high and low temperature alternating test chamber is the control part and the refrigeration part. The control part of the high and low temperature test chamber is controlled by a digital display instrument, while the control part of the high and low temperature alternating test chamber is controlled by a programmable controller. The digital display instrument is generally manually controlled, which can execute a single command, while the programmable controller test is fully automatic control, which can set the test parameters and test times in advance, and then work according to the set program.

    The refrigeration part of the high and low temperature test chamber is relatively simple, which can only be constant at a certain temperature, while the high and low temperature cross-ridge lead transformation test chamber needs to measure a certain cooling capacity in order to output different cooling capacity at different temperature points to achieve alternating. The structure and technical parameters of the box dispersed front are the same for both of them.

    In the process of using the high and low temperature test chamber, there are many precautions, and it is also necessary to maintain it frequently, which can prolong the service life of the test chamber and testing machine. The following is an introduction to the precautions and maintenance of the constant temperature and humidity test chamber by Shanghai Farui Instrument.

    1.Before doing the test, the water level of the water tank should be adjusted moderately. Too high will cause water overflow, too low will make the wet bulb test cloth absorb water abnormally, and the water level of the water accumulation cylinder will generally remain at a six-point water level.

    The adjustment of the water level of the water accumulation cylinder can adjust the height of the water accumulation box. Almost every two or three tests need to be checked and watered. You can look at the water pipe in front of you to replenish water, and the machine will alarm and stop working after there is no failure.

    2.This machine is equipped with a test hole on the side of the machine, which can be used when connecting to the test line in the box.

    If you want to observe the changes in the box, you can turn on the indoor light switch and know the changes inside through the window.

    4.When running the machine below 0, avoid opening the door, because when doing low temperature, if the door is opened, it is easy to cause the ice sealing phenomenon of the internal evaporator and other parts, especially the lower the temperature, the more serious the situation, if it must be opened, the door opening time should be shortened as much as possible.

    5.When the low temperature operation is completed, it is necessary to set the temperature condition of 60 to carry out the drying treatment for about half an hour, so as not to affect the measurement time of the next operating condition or the freezing phenomenon.

    6.The radiator (condenser) of the freezer should be maintained regularly and kept clean.

    7.The humidifier bucket must be completely discharged from the water pipe, so as to prevent it from entering.

    The high and low temperature test chamber is suitable for testing the reliability of product parts and materials under the condition of high temperature and low temperature (alternating) cycle changes. At high temperatures, it can be used to test product parts and materials that may soften, reduce efficiency, change characteristics, potential damage, oxidation and other phenomena (such as: softening or melting of fillers and sealing strips, decreased stability of electronic circuits, insulation damage, accelerated aging of polymer materials and insulating materials, etc.); At low temperatures, it can be used to test product parts and materials that may be cracked, embrittlement, moving part jamming, and characteristics change (such as:

    The material becomes hard and brittle, the properties of electronic components change, water condensation freezes, and the mechanical structure changes caused by material shrinkage, etc.).
